    Notes: Abstract Films of GaAs, heavily doped with Sn, which have been grown by molecular-beam epitaxy are found to contain single-crystal Sn particles situated in the nearsurface region of the epilayer GaAs. The morphology and chemical composition of the particles have been examined by using cross-section transmission electron microscopy combined with energy-dispersive x-ray spectroscopy. Different growth conditions were used to study the Sn-particle formation and high-resolution transmission electron microscopy was used to investigate microstructures. The observations are discussed in terms of several models previously proposed for these phenomena.

    Notes: The translational diffusion coefficients are reported for polystyrenes with molecular weights 2000, 4000, and 9000 in cyclohexane at infinite dilution from 283.2 to 348.2 K. The results suggest that the hydrodynamic radii stay constant to within ±3% and that the real chain for molecular weight 9000 at 308.2 K is well represented by a Gaussian or Monte Carlo model involving the idea of statistical steps. Furthermore, the success of Hildebrand's free-volume empiricism has led to a correlation between Dμ0/T and M which represents the observed diffusivities to within ±2%.
